Product Description:
3-Benzoylacrylic acid is primarily used in organic synthesis as an intermediate for the production of various pharmaceuticals and fine chemicals. It serves as a key building block in the synthesis of compounds with potential biological activity, such as anti-inflammatory and antimicrobial agents. Additionally, it is utilized in the preparation of polymers and coatings, where its reactive double bond and carboxylic acid group allow for further functionalization. The compound is also employed in research for developing new materials with specific optical or electronic properties. Its versatility makes it valuable in both industrial and academic settings for creating innovative chemical products.
